Prairie Voices
Prairie Voices is a collection of student writing and art which is published annually in April. It represents the diverse voices of the student community of the College of Lake County.
A reading is held annually at the College of Lake County in mid-April. Writers published in the current issue are invited to read from their work and to meet with other student writers at the college.
Willow Review
Willow Review is a non-profit journal published annually at the College of Lake County and partially supported by a grant from the Illinois Arts Council (a state agency), College of Lake County Publications, and private contributions and sales.
In celebration of the current publication, a reading is held annually in mid-April. Writers published in the current issue are invited to read from their work and to meet with the literary community at CLC.
